Challenges in Assessing the Impact on Diverse Sneaker Designs

Sneaker designs have evolved over the years to cater to various sports and activities. From basketball to running, each sport requires specific features and functionalities. As a result, the impact of creases on the aerodynamics of performance-oriented shoes can differ significantly depending on the design and intended use.

For example, basketball shoes are designed to provide ankle support and stability, leading to a higher likelihood of creasing around the toe box and midsole. On the other hand, running shoes prioritize flexibility and lightweight materials, which may make them more prone to creasing along the upper. Understanding these nuances is crucial when considering the impact of creases on performance-oriented shoes.

The Role of Foresight in Sneaker Care and Crease Impact

When it comes to sneaker care, foresight is key. Sneaker enthusiasts who prioritize the longevity and aesthetics of their shoes often take preventive measures to minimize the impact of creases. Proper storage, for instance, can help maintain the shoe's original shape and reduce the occurrence of creases.

Another factor to consider is the significance of wearing shoes that fit properly. Ill-fitting shoes can cause excessive creasing and affect not only the aerodynamics but also the overall comfort and performance of the shoe. By investing in shoes that fit correctly, sneaker enthusiasts can minimize the impact of creases on their performance-oriented footwear.
